Open-source, self-hosted Discord alternative built with TypeScript.
Features
- Real-time text messaging with WebSocket
- Servers, channels, and role-based permission management
- Voice and video chat via LiveKit
- Screen sharing with configurable quality (VP9)
- Direct messages (1-on-1 and group DMs up to 10)
- DM voice/video calls with ringing
- Friend system with requests
- File uploads and image sharing
- Markdown message formatting with syntax highlighting
- Message reactions, replies, and editing
- Typing indicators, presence status, and read states
- Invite system with shareable codes
- Instance-level admin panel (streaming limits)
- Desktop app (Electron)
- Mobile-responsive web UI
- Docker deployment
Tech Stack
| Layer | Technology |
|---|---|
| Backend | Fastify + TypeScript |
| Database | SQLite (better-sqlite3) + Drizzle ORM |
| Auth | JWT + bcrypt |
| Real-time | WebSocket (ws) |
| Frontend | React 18 + Tailwind CSS + Zustand |
| Voice/Video | LiveKit |
| Desktop | Electron |
| Build | Vite + pnpm workspaces |
Quick Start with Docker
# Clone the repository
git clone https://github.com/your-username/backspace.git
cd backspace
# Create environment file
cp .env.example .env
# Generate a JWT secret
echo "JWT_SECRET=$(openssl rand -hex 32)" >> .env
# Start Backspace
docker compose up -d
Open http://localhost:3000 in your browser. A default server "Backspace" is created automatically.
Default admin account: admin / admin123 (change this after first login).

Voice & Video
Voice and video requires a LiveKit server. Set these in your .env:
LIVEKIT_URL=wss://your-livekit-server
LIVEKIT_API_KEY=your-api-key
LIVEKIT_API_SECRET=your-api-secret
Without LiveKit configured, text chat works fully but voice/video channels will not connect.

Desktop App
The Electron desktop app wraps the web UI and adds system tray, notifications, and native window controls.
cd packages/desktop
pnpm build:ts # Compile TypeScript
pnpm dev # Run in development
pnpm build # Package for distribution
